I have problem when I create a pdf from a powerpoint presentation. The underlining in the powerpoint document is thin, but when it is saved under a pdf format it makes a really thick line which looks ugly. Never had the problem before. Use PDF on the same Macbook pro and problem started surfacing about 1 month ago

Try this: Go to the Acrobat menu, then Preferences, Page Display and if "Enhance Thin Lines" is tick, tick it off.
